The TO59 Toyota WISH was never built to attack a loose surface. It left the factory as a tall, soft-sprung compact MPV sharing its floorpan with the Corolla and Avensis, with long-travel springs and a high body tuned for the school run rather than a special stage. The XYZ Racing Gravel Rally coilover rewrites that brief, replacing the WISH’s mild factory damping with a long-stroke, inverted-tube setup developed for sandstone, snow and silt.

This is the rally-spec member of the XYZ Racing coilover range, not a fast-road kit pressed into off-tarmac duty. It pairs long springs and generous travel with damping that XYZ’s own rally team signed off, so a 2003-2008 Toyota WISH can soak up a rough, bouncy gravel road instead of crashing through it.

What this coilover kit does for your 2003-2008 Toyota WISH

The standard WISH carries a lot of body for a compact car, and on a broken surface that height translates into roll and a tyre that skips clear of the ground. The Gravel Rally coilover’s long stroke keeps the contact patch planted over ruts and compressions, which is where front-wheel-drive traction is won or lost on gravel. The inverted-tube construction resists the side loads that bend a conventional damper when you load the outside wheel mid-corner, so steering response stays consistent as the surface deteriorates. Long springs absorb the chassis vibration that batters a soft MPV platform at speed, and the rally-tested rates let the WISH carry pace into a corner and take the weight transfer without bottoming out.

About the Gravel Rally coilover

This is a damper engineered specifically for rally and rallycross, where the road surface is the most punishing in motorsport and the shock absorber is the single component doing the most work. XYZ Racing built it around an inverted-tube layout so it copes with the full spread of loose conditions, from dry sandstone to snow to soft silt. The long stroke and long spring are the heart of the design: together they absorb chassis vibration, let the car attack a high-speed bouncy road without unsettling, and stand up to the extreme cornering forces a gravel stage generates. Every spring rate in the kit has been validated by XYZ’s rally team rather than set from a spreadsheet, so the baseline you fit is one that has already turned competitive stage times.

Top mounts included with your kit

Every XYZ Racing coilover kit ships with the upper mounts listed below for your exact chassis — no extra parts to source.

  • Pillow ball + rubber top mountPillow ball + rubberP+Pillow-ball upper with a rubber insert — adds steering precision and camber adjustability while keeping some of the factory mount’s harshness damping.
  • Hardened rubber top mountHardened rubberRHardened rubber upper — firmer than the factory bush for tighter response while retaining road-friendly noise and vibration isolation.
  • Aluminium top mountAluminiumAAluminium upper mount — a stiff, lightweight housing that locates the damper precisely and resists flex under load.
